Lesson 1: Nature and Elements of Communication Strategies to Avoid Communication Breakdown Grade 11 Oral Communication Earl Urbano Objectives: Identify the reasons for communication breakdown Classify the examples of barriers in communication Practice the strategies to avoid communication breakdown Communication Breakdown happens when the message is not clearly understood by the receiver Effective Communication means you are able to listen, understand, and take action on what other people say. Strategies to Avoid Communication Breakdown Become an engaged listener Listening well means not just understanding the words or the information being communicated, but also understanding the emotions the speaker is trying to communicate. Apply positive self-talk and perception Positivity is the best encouragement. It welcomes good vibes and pleasant outlook in all communication. Use appropriate language Tailor the words you will use based on your audience or listener. Keep it simple or understandable. Be Open Suspend your own judgment, ideas, and beliefs. Give the speaker time to develop and express his/her ideas or point before you conclude if the message has any value, little value, or none at all. Give and accept feedback Feedback keeps the communication going. Respond to what has been heard. Keep an open mind and avoid overreacting emotionally to a message or feedback.
